What the Check Engine Light Actually Is
Your car’s computer (ECM/PCM) constantly monitors dozens of sensors across the engine, transmission, and exhaust system. When a reading falls outside acceptable limits, it logs a Diagnostic Trouble Code (DTC) and turns on the check engine light.
The light itself doesn’t tell you what’s wrong — it just tells you that something has been flagged. That something could be a loose gas cap or a failing catalytic converter. The only way to know is to read the code.
Solid light vs. flashing light:
- Solid — An issue has been detected. Not urgent in most cases, but get it checked soon.
- Flashing — Active misfire that could damage the catalytic converter. Pull over when safe and don’t drive hard until it’s diagnosed.
Most Common Reasons It Comes On
1. Loose or Damaged Gas Cap
The most common and the easiest fix. A loose gas cap triggers a fuel vapor leak code (P0457 or similar) because the evaporative emissions system can’t hold pressure.
Fix: Tighten the cap until it clicks. If the cap is cracked or the seal is worn, replace it ($10–$20). Clear the code and see if it returns.
2. Oxygen Sensor Failure
O2 sensors measure oxygen in the exhaust to help the ECM manage the air-fuel ratio. They typically last 60,000–100,000 miles. A failing sensor causes poor fuel economy, higher emissions, and can eventually damage the catalytic converter.
Common codes: P0136, P0141, P0131, P0137
3. Catalytic Converter Degrading
If the check engine light has been on for a while with no action taken, or if the car has high mileage, the catalytic converter may be losing efficiency. Often caused by a long-ignored O2 sensor or misfire problem.
Common code: P0420, P0430
Symptom: Rotten egg smell from the exhaust, reduced performance at higher RPMs.
4. Mass Airflow (MAF) Sensor Problem
The MAF sensor measures how much air enters the engine. A dirty or failing MAF causes rough idling, hesitation, poor fuel economy, and sometimes stalling.
Common codes: P0100, P0101, P0102
Quick fix to try first: Spray the MAF sensor wires with MAF cleaner spray ($8). A surprising number of MAF codes clear after a simple cleaning.
5. Spark Plugs or Ignition Coils
Worn spark plugs or a failing ignition coil cause engine misfires. You’ll often feel this — a rough idle, hesitation when accelerating, or a slight shudder. In severe cases, the check engine light flashes.
Common codes: P0300 (random misfire), P0301–P0308 (specific cylinder)
Note: Modern spark plugs last 60,000–100,000 miles, but ignition coils can fail at any mileage.
6. Vacuum Leak
A cracked hose, loose clamp, or torn intake boot lets unmetered air into the engine. The ECM can’t account for it, and the result is a lean condition and rough running.
Common codes: P0171, P0174
How to find it: With the engine running, spray carburetor cleaner around vacuum lines and intake joints. If the idle changes, you’ve found the leak.
7. EGR Valve Issue
The Exhaust Gas Recirculation valve recirculates a portion of exhaust back into the intake to reduce emissions. When it sticks open or closed, it affects combustion and triggers codes.
Common codes: P0400, P0401, P0402
8. EVAP System Leak
The evaporative emission control system captures fuel vapors. Any leak — from a cracked hose to a bad purge valve — triggers an EVAP code. These rarely affect drivability but will cause an emissions test failure.
Common codes: P0440, P0442, P0455
What to Do First
Step 1 — Check the gas cap Remove it and reinstall it firmly. It sounds too simple, but it’s the cause of a surprising number of check engine lights.
Step 2 — Read the code You need an OBD2 scanner to know what you’re actually dealing with. Basic scanners cost $25–$50 and plug into the port under your dashboard (driver’s side, near the steering column). Many auto parts stores (AutoZone, O’Reilly, Advance Auto) will also read codes for free.
Don’t guess without reading the code first — you’ll waste time and money.
Step 3 — Look up the specific code Once you have the code (e.g., P0420, P0171), you can research the specific cause. Each code has a defined meaning and a defined list of causes to work through.
Step 4 — Assess urgency
- Flashing light → treat as urgent, avoid hard driving
- Solid light + car running normally → not urgent, but don’t ignore it for weeks
- Solid light + noticeable performance issues → investigate soon
What Not to Do
Don’t just clear the code and hope it goes away. The code is a symptom. Clearing it without fixing the cause means it will return — and you’ll fail any emissions test in the meantime because the readiness monitors need time to reset.
Don’t assume the worst. Most check engine lights are minor issues. A loose gas cap, a dirty MAF sensor, or a worn O2 sensor are all common and inexpensive fixes.
Don’t ignore a flashing light. A flashing check engine light means active misfires are occurring right now. Unburned fuel entering the catalytic converter can destroy it within minutes of hard driving. Pull over and get it diagnosed.
Will It Go Away on Its Own?
Sometimes. If the issue was temporary — a brief sensor glitch, a loose gas cap you’ve since tightened — the ECM may clear the code after a few drive cycles with no recurrence.
But if the underlying problem is still there, the light will stay on or come back quickly after clearing. Don’t count on it going away by itself.
Frequently Asked Questions
Can I drive with the check engine light on? Usually yes, if it’s solid and the car drives normally. Avoid highway driving if the light is flashing. Either way, get it read soon — some problems that feel minor get worse quickly.
How long can I drive with it on? There’s no hard limit, but every week you wait is a week the underlying issue can worsen. Some problems (like a lean condition) can cause damage to other components over time.
Will it turn off after I fix the problem? Sometimes the ECM clears it automatically after a few successful drive cycles. If not, you’ll need to clear it manually with a scanner.
My car runs fine — why is it on? Many issues don’t affect drivability in the early stages. Emissions-related problems (EVAP leaks, degrading O2 sensors, early catalytic converter wear) often have no noticeable symptoms until they’re well advanced.
The light came on right after I got gas — what happened? Almost certainly the gas cap. Tighten it, drive normally for a day or two, and see if the light clears on its own.
Common Codes Quick Reference
| Code | Meaning | Urgency |
|---|---|---|
| P0420 / P0430 | Catalytic converter efficiency low | Medium |
| P0171 / P0174 | Running lean (too much air) | Medium |
| P0300–P0308 | Engine misfire | High if flashing |
| P0455 | Large EVAP leak (often gas cap) | Low |
| P0101 | MAF sensor problem | Medium |
| P0136 / P0141 | O2 sensor failure | Medium |
| P0401 | EGR flow insufficient | Low–Medium |
